Best of luck locating cache as this area even without tree cover
has poor GPSr reception, and very unstable and highly random
readings. I was 70 yards away down to 1 foot away. I took reading
for over 15 minutes, both with a track log and waypoints, with WAAS
enabled and disabled as well so I could get as accurate an average
as possible.
From one second to the next readings jump all around, so just be
aware that if the readings are off a bit, I did try.
